Windows Native ist ein System, das von Microsoft speziell für das Windows-Betriebssystem entwickelt wurde. Es handelt sich um eine Reihe von Tools und Programmierschnittstellen, mit denen Entwickler Anwendungen erstellen können, die auf das Windows-Betriebssystem spezialisiert sind.
Windows Native ermöglicht die maximale Integration von Anwendungen in das Betriebssystem, sodass sie auf einer Windows-Plattform effizienter und komfortabler arbeiten können. Das System enthält viele Bibliotheken, Treiber und Tools, die das Erstellen und Optimieren von Anwendungen vereinfachen.
Die Vorteile von Windows Native liegen auf der Hand: durch die enge Integration in das Betriebssystem verfügen die auf dieser Plattform erstellten Anwendungen über eine hohe Leistung und Stabilität. Sie können problemlos mit anderen Programmen und Systemressourcen interagieren, sodass Sie das volle Potenzial des Betriebssystems nutzen können.
Darüber hinaus bietet Windows Native Entwicklern einfachen und bequemen Zugriff auf die umfangreichen Windows-Funktionen, wie das Arbeiten mit Dateien, Netzwerk, Grafiken und anderen Systemfunktionen. Dadurch können Anwendungen unter Windows Native schnell und mit minimalem Zeit- und Ressourcenaufwand erstellt werden.
Windows Native ist ein wesentlicher Bestandteil der Windows-Entwicklung. Es hilft Ihnen, einzigartige, optimierte und funktionale Anwendungen zu erstellen, die vollständig den Standards des Betriebssystems entsprechen. Dadurch erfreut sich Windows Native bei Entwicklern immer größerer Beliebtheit und ist eines der wichtigsten Tools zum Erstellen von Software auf der Windows-Plattform.
Windows Native: Was ist das?
Die Entwicklung von Windows Native-Anwendungen bietet eine Reihe von Vorteilen. Erstens sind solche Anwendungen schneller, da sie direkt mit dem Betriebssystem interagieren und keine Ressourcen für zusätzliche Abstraktionsebenen oder Emulationen aufwenden. Zweitens haben Windows Native Anwendungen den Vorteil, auf zusätzliche Funktionen des Betriebssystems wie den Zugriff auf Peripheriegeräte, das Dateisystem oder das Netzwerk zuzugreifen.
Moderne Entwicklungstechnologien wie die Universal Windows Platform (UWP) oder Microsoft .NET Core ermöglicht es Ihnen, Windows Native Anwendungen mit einer Vielzahl von Programmiersprachen wie C#, C++, JavaScript und anderen zu erstellen. Dies gibt Entwicklern die Wahlfreiheit und ermöglicht es Ihnen, leistungsstarke und innovative Anwendungen zu erstellen, die vollständig in das Windows-Betriebssystem integriert sind.
Die wichtigsten Vorteile von Windows Native
Der erste Vorteil ist die höchste Leistung. Anwendungen, die mit Windows Native entwickelt wurden, kommunizieren direkt mit dem Betriebssystemkern. Dadurch wird der Overhead vermieden, der bei der Verwendung von Zwischenschichten und der Übersetzung von Befehlen aus Sprachen auf hoher Ebene in Anweisungen auf niedriger Ebene entsteht. Dadurch werden Windows Native-Anwendungen schneller und reaktionsfähiger ausgeführt.
Der zweite Vorteil ist die umfassende Integration in das Windows-Ökosystem. Windows Native-Anwendungen können die gesamte Funktionalität des Betriebssystems ohne Einschränkungen nutzen. Dies beinhaltet den Zugriff auf Elemente wie das Dateisystem, die Registrierung, Betriebssystemdienste usw. Diese Integration ermöglicht es Entwicklern, leistungsfähigere und flexiblere Anwendungen zu erstellen, die vollständig mit dem umgebenden System interagieren.
Der dritte Vorteil ist eine bessere Kompatibilität. Windows Native-Anwendungen werden speziell für das Windows-Betriebssystem entwickelt und können Probleme verursachen, wenn Sie sie auf anderen Plattformen verwenden. Die hohe Kompatibilität mit Windows ermöglicht jedoch eine stabile und problemlose Ausführung von Anwendungen auf verschiedenen Versionen des Windows-Betriebssystems. Dies macht Windows Native zur idealen Wahl für Entwickler, denen die Sicherheit und Zuverlässigkeit ihres Produkts wichtig ist.
Abschließend bietet Windows Native Entwicklern die Möglichkeit, effiziente, integrierte und kompatible Anwendungen für das Windows-Betriebssystem zu erstellen. Dadurch können Benutzer eine bessere Leistung und Benutzerfreundlichkeit erzielen, während Entwickler qualitativ hochwertige und innovative Produkte entwickeln können.
Hochleistung
Durch das Fehlen zusätzlicher Abstraktionsschichten und den direkten Zugriff auf die Ressourcen des Betriebssystems kann eine mit Windows Native entwickelte Anwendung viel schneller ausgeführt werden als eine ähnliche Anwendung, die mit anderen Technologien geschrieben wurde.
Die hohe Leistung von Windows Native sorgt für eine reibungslose Anwendung, minimiert die Reaktionszeit und verbessert die Benutzerfreundlichkeit. Dadurch können Anwendungen, die mit Windows Native entwickelt wurden, komplexe Vorgänge effizient ausführen, einschließlich der Verarbeitung großer Datenmengen, der Grafik- und Audioverarbeitung, ohne Leistungseinbußen.
Darüber hinaus ermöglicht die hohe Leistung von Windows Native die Skalierbarkeit und Zuverlässigkeit der Anwendung. Durch die Optimierung der Betriebssystemressourcen und die Minimierung des Overhead kann die Anwendung problemlos skaliert werden, um mit großen Datenmengen oder hoher Auslastung zu arbeiten.
Daher bietet Windows Native eine hohe Anwendungsleistung und macht diese Technologie für Entwickler attraktiv, die nach effizienten und reaktionsfähigen Programmen suchen.
Bessere Kompatibilität
Windows Native bietet ein hohes Maß an Kompatibilität durch die Verwendung von Standardprotokollen und Datenformaten. Auf diese Weise können Sie problemlos Informationen austauschen und mit anderen Betriebssystemen und Anwendungen interagieren. Darüber hinaus unterstützt Windows Native verschiedene Programmiersprachen, sodass Entwickler ihre bevorzugten Tools zum Erstellen von Anwendungen verwenden können.
Dank der besseren Kompatibilität mit anderen Betriebssystemen und Anwendungen bietet Windows Native eine reibungslosere und komfortablere Benutzererfahrung. Sie können problemlos zwischen verschiedenen Plattformen navigieren und ihre Daten und Einstellungen speichern. Es ermöglicht auch Mitarbeitern von Unternehmen, unabhängig von ihrem Betriebssystem auf verschiedenen Geräten zu arbeiten, was die Produktivität und die Arbeitseffizienz erhöht.
Einfach zu bedienen
Windows Native ist sehr benutzerfreundlich und eignet sich daher ideal für eine Vielzahl von Benutzern. Dank der intuitiven Benutzeroberfläche können auch Anfänger in der Computerarbeit leicht navigieren und die notwendigen Aufgaben ausführen.
Eines der wichtigsten Merkmale von Windows Native ist seine benutzerfreundliche und intuitive Benutzeroberfläche. Es basiert auf den Prinzipien der Einfachheit und Verständlichkeit, was die Verwendung des Betriebssystems angenehm und komfortabel macht.
Windows Native bietet viele praktische Funktionen und Funktionen, mit denen Benutzer Arbeitsaufgaben effizient ausführen und ihren Computer verwalten können. Die integrierte Suche ermöglicht beispielsweise das schnelle Auffinden von Dateien und Programmen, und viele Tastenkombinationen und Gesten erleichtern die Navigation im System und das Ausführen alltäglicher Operationen.
Dank seiner Einfachheit und Benutzerfreundlichkeit spart Windows Native Benutzerzeit, beschleunigt die Ausführung von Aufgaben und ermöglicht es Ihnen, sich auf wichtige Aufgaben zu konzentrieren. Dies ist besonders wichtig für Geschäftsanwender, die ihre Ressourcen optimal nutzen und hohe Ergebnisse erzielen müssen.
Daher ist die Benutzerfreundlichkeit einer der Hauptvorteile von Windows Native und macht es zu einer idealen Wahl für Anfänger und erfahrene Benutzer, denen Effizienz und Benutzerfreundlichkeit im Umgang mit dem Betriebssystem wichtig sind.
Große Funktionalität
Windows Native bietet Entwicklern eine breite Palette an Tools und Funktionen, die ihnen enorme Möglichkeiten zum Erstellen komplexer und moderner Anwendungen bieten.
Einer der Hauptvorteile von Windows Native ist die Unterstützung für die grafische Benutzeroberfläche, die es Entwicklern ermöglicht, attraktive und intuitive Benutzeroberflächen zu erstellen.
Windows Native bietet auch leistungsstarke Tools für die Netzwerkarbeit. Entwickler können problemlos Netzwerkverbindungen erstellen und verwalten, Daten austauschen und verschiedene Protokolle verwenden, um Informationen zu übertragen.
Ein weiterer wichtiger Aspekt der Windows Native-Funktionalität ist die Möglichkeit, mit Datenbanken zu arbeiten. Entwickler können verschiedene Datenbankmanagementsysteme (DBMS) verwenden, um Informationen in ihren Anwendungen zu speichern und zu verarbeiten.
Darüber hinaus bietet Windows Native Entwicklern viele Bibliotheken und APIs, die das Erstellen von Anwendungen erleichtern. Diese Werkzeuge ermöglichen die Verwendung von vorgefertigten Komponenten und Funktionen, was den Entwicklungsprozess erheblich beschleunigt und die Qualität des fertigen Produkts verbessert.
Dank der großen Funktionalität von Windows Native können Entwickler leistungsstarke und effiziente Anwendungen erstellen, die den Anforderungen moderner Benutzer und Geschäftsprozesse vollständig entsprechen.
Flexibilität und Skalierbarkeit
- Windows Native macht es einfach, die Software an verschiedene Bedingungen und Anforderungen anzupassen, da sie flexible Tools und APIs zum Entwickeln und Konfigurieren von Anwendungen bietet.
- Windows Native unterstützt die horizontale und vertikale Skalierung, was bedeutet, dass es sowohl auf einem einzelnen Server als auch in einer verteilten Umgebung, einschließlich Clustern und Cloudinfrastrukturen, erfolgreich ausgeführt werden kann.
- Dank seiner Skalierbarkeit kann Windows Native problemlos mit zunehmender Auslastung umgehen, die entsprechende Leistung beibehalten und einen kontinuierlichen Betrieb auch bei steigender Anzahl von Benutzern oder Vorgängen gewährleisten.
Insgesamt ist die Flexibilität und Skalierbarkeit von Windows Native eine attraktive Wahl für Entwickler und Unternehmen, die leistungsstarke und zuverlässige Anwendungen erstellen müssen, die sich an Änderungen anpassen und unabhängig vom Umfang der Vorgänge eine hohe Leistung bieten können.